Linking Business Modelling to Socio-technical System Design
نویسندگان
چکیده
Few methods address analysis of socio-technical system requirements. This paper describes a method for analysing dependencies between computer systems and users/stakeholders in the operational environment. Domain scenarios describing the system and its context are used to create an environment model based on the i* notation. A method is proposed to define business organisational relationships, according to the coupling between agents determined by types of event flows between them, and secondly, by operationalising transaction cost theory to obtain an a priori view of relationships according to the market context for a client and supplier. Coupling metrics are applied to assess the degree of dependencies between the system and the users. High-level requirements are suggested to deal with different types of organisational design. The method is illustrated with a case study of a service engineer support system.
منابع مشابه
Linking Business Modelling to Socio- Technical System Design Linking Business Modelling to Socio-technical System Design
Few methods address analysis of socio-technical system requirements. This paper describes a method for analysing dependencies between computer systems and users/stakeholders in the operational environment. Domain scenarios describing the system and its context are used to create an environment model based on the i* notation. A method is proposed to define business organisational relationships, ...
متن کاملSociotechnical Requirements Specification - an Example of Continuous Support for Collaborative Modelling and Design
The question “what is the object of socio-technical design and who is in charge of designing which aspects?” is generally described as a wicked problem which requires deliberate reflection – in theory as well as practice. Baxter’s and Sommerville’s differentiation between the development and change process and the development and change team provides a good basis for analysis. By reflecting on ...
متن کاملModelling and reasoning about security requirements in socio-technical systems
Modern software systems operate within the context of larger socio-technical systems, wherein they interact—by exchanging data and outsourcing tasks—with other technical components, humans, and organisations. When interacting, these components (actors) operate autonomously; as such, they may disclose confidential information without being authorised, wreck the integrity of private data, rely on...
متن کاملRevealing the Socio-Technical Design of Global E-Businesses: A Case of Digital Artists Engaging in Radical Transparency
Global e-businesses such as Google, Amazon and E-bay affect both users and society. How can society begin to understand this duality in the socio-technical affordances of e-business? This paper examines a digital art performance as an example of the tensions between capitalist businesses and the public commons. Using notions of transparency and knowledge as a form of Knowledge Management rooted...
متن کاملUsing Collaboration Patterns for Contextualizing Roles in Community Systems Design
Activation of collaborative communities is hampered by the communicative fragmentation that is at least partially caused by their distributed tool systems. We examine the role of domain, conversation, and functionality roles in modelling community activation. We show how collaboration patterns can be used to design appropriate socio-technical solutions. These patterns contextualize the various ...
متن کامل